Erri De Luca Biography
May 20, 1950
Erri De Luca is a writer whose works are deeply rooted in his life experiences. A self-taught polyglot with a passion for mountain climbing, his prose often reflects a unique perspective forged through diverse experiences. His writing, which began early in life, explores the human condition with a distinct voice. Though a non-believer, he has translated several biblical texts into Italian, delving into various aspects of Judaism. His novels, often inspired by his background as a laborer and his travels, resonate with a powerful and unmistakable literary presence.
